jackster

Am I the only one who finds that as they get older they have lost their gaming skills. Basically I brought 'return of the king'. Played it for a while and found it was quite hard, went to my cousins house (whos six) and hes beaten the game in two days!

I thought 'what the hell' and went home. I decided I would sit down and play some of my old games. I played 'buster busts loose' on the snes. And I sucked at it, I was useless. Got killed on every bit. The list of old games that I played when I was younger and managed to kick ass on goes on. Alien 3, mario , zombies ate my neighbours, mario kart etc. I never remeber being that hard.

BUT the worse is when I got beaten as Ken on street fighter by my brother as zangief!?! Anyone else find this (the losing game skills not losing to your brother as zangief)?
